Investment Trends in Smart Building Startups Analysis of the 126 startup funding rounds valued at $3.1 billion revealed some interesting trends: Smart building startups in our Building Energy Management cohort captured 46% of the total funding rounds in H1 2025. This category, which includes grid interactivity solutions, attracted 58 funding rounds. 60% of these building energy management investments were directed at European startups, particularly German firms. The concentration reflects the European Union’s clear legislative agenda towards decarbonization and energy security. […]
